RESOLUTION NO. 69-91
RESOLUTION AUTHORIZING SECOND SUPPLEMENTAL
COOPERATION AGREEMENT WITH THE HOUSING
AUTHORITY OF THE COUNTY OF KERN, TO
PARTICIPATE IN A HOME MORTGAGE FINANCE
PROGRAM.
WHEREAS, there is a shortage in the County of Kern (the
"County") and in the City of Bakersfield (the "City") of decent,
safe and sanitary housing, particularly of housing affordable by
persons in the lower end of the purchasing spectrum, and conse-
quent need to encourage the construction of homes affordable by
such persons and otherwise to increase the housing supply in the
county and in the City for such persons:
WHEREAS, the Board of Commissioners of the Housing
Authority of the County of Kern (the "Housing Authority") has
heretofore declared its intent to engage in a home mortgage finance
program (the "Program") pursuant to Chapter 1 (commencing with
Section 34200) of Part 2 of Division 24 of the Health and Safety
Code of the State of California (the "Act:);
WHEREAS, the City desires to approve the Program and
consent to the operation of the program by the Housing Authority
within the geographic boundaries of the City pursuant to the Act:
WHEREAS, the City and the Housing Authority have previ-
ously entered into a "Cooperation Agreement" dated March 5, 1973
(the "1973 Agreement") and a Supplemental Cooperation Agreement
dated May 31, 1989 (the "First Supplemental Cooperation Agreement")
authorizing the Housing Authority to undertake certain housing
programs within the geographic boundaries of the City and the City
now desires to execute a Second Supplemental Cooperation Agreement
with the Housing Authority (EXHIBIT A, the "Second Supplemental
Cooperation Agreement") to supplement the 1973 Agreement and the
First Supplemental Cooperation Agreement for the purpose of
approving the operation of the Program in the City; and
WHEREAS, the Housing Authority intends to issue its
$20,000,000 Housing Authority of the County of Kern (Mortgage
Backed Securities Program) Series 1991 A Bonds (the "1919 Bonds")
pursuant to the Act to provide funds for the Program; and
WHEREAS, before issuing the 1991 Bonds, the Housing
Authority must apply for and receive a private activity bond
allocation from the California Debt Limit Allocation Committee or
other appropriate state committee granting allocations (the
"Committee:); and
WHEREAS, the Housing Authority has applied for and
obtained an allocation from the Committee in the maximum amount of
$20,000,000;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ED, by the City Council of
the City of Bakersfield, as follows:
Section 1. Participation in Program; Cooperative Agree-
ment. The City Council hereby authorizes the City's participation
in the Program for the purpose of increasing the housing supply in
the County and in the City and consents to the operation of the
Program by the Housing Authority with respect to all property
located within the geographical boundaries of the City. The form
of the Second Supplemental Cooperation Agreement presented to this
meeting is hereby approved and the Mayor is hereby authorized and
directed to execute and the City Clerk is authorized and directed
to attest said Second Supplemental Cooperation Agreement in
substantially the form presented with such changes thereto as may
be approved by the officers executing the same, such approval to be
conclusively evidenced by the execution thereof.
S__ection 2. Official Actions. The officers and employees
of the City are hereby authorized and directed, jointly and sever-
ally, to do any and all things necessary or advisable tin order to
effectuate the purposes of this resolution or the issuance of the
1991 Bonds by the Housing Authority, and any and all actions previ-
ously taken by such officers and employees in connection with the
matters herein are hereby ratified and approved.

"EXHIBIT A"
SECOND SUPPLEMENTAL COOPERATION AGREEMENT
THIS AGREEMENT is made and entered into this __day of
May, 1991, by and between the Housing Authority of the County of
Kern (the "Authority") and the City of Bakersfield (the "City"), as
a supplement to the Cooperation Agreement, dated March 5, 1973, by
and between the City and the Housing Authority (the "1973 Coopera-
tion Agreement") and the First Supplemental Cooperation Agreement
to the 1973 Cooperation Agreement, dated May 31, 1989 (the "First
Supplemental Cooperation Agreement");
WI TNES SETH:
WHEREAS, the City and the Housing Authority have previ-
ously entered into the 1973 Cooperation Agreement and the First
Supplemental Cooperation Agreement for the purpose of authorizing
the Housing Authority to undertake certain housing programs within
the geographic boundaries of the City; and
WHEREAS, there is a shortage in Kern County (the
"County") of decent, safe and sanitary housing which is affordable
by persons and families in the lower end of the purchasing spectrum
and a consequent need to encourage the construction or development
of homes affordable by such persons and otherwise to increase the
housing supply in the County for such persons; and
WHEREAS, the Authority, pursuant to Chapter 1, commencing
with Section 34200 of Part 2 of Division 24 of the California
Health and Safety Code, as amended (the "Act"), proposes to under-
take a single family housing finance program and to issue its
Single Family Mortgage Revenue Bonds, 1991 Series A (the "Bonds"),
in aggregate principal amount of approximately $20,000,000, or such
higher amount as the Authority may authorize, to provide funds to
defray the costs of acquiring home mortgages or making loans to
lending institutions in order to enable them to make home mortgages
with respect to homes located within the boundaries of both the
unincorporated area of the County and certain incorporated areas
located in the County (such financing program hereinafter referred
to as the "Program"); and
WHEREAS, the areas within which the Authority proposes to
use the net proceeds of the Bonds to finance the provision of home
mortgages are within the boundaries of the incorporated area of the
City; and
WHEREAS, the City expects the Authority to use many of
the home mortgages for homes located in "targeted areas" of the
city, as such term is defined in Section 143(j) of the Internal
Revenue Code of 1986, as amended (the "Code"), thereby enhancing
the benefit of the Program to the City and its residents; and
WHEREAS, the City desires to cooperate with the Authority
in such financing as hereinafter provided:
1. The Authority shall be authorized and shall use its
best efforts to provide financing for single family home mortgages
for homes located within the boundaries of the City in accordance
with the Program; subject, however, to the applicable provisions of
the Act and the Code, as amended, and the proceedings to be had and
taken for the issuance of the Bonds, including the availability of
proceeds of such Bonds for such purpose.
2. In exercising its rights under Section 1, the
Authority may exercise within the City all of the powers of the
Authority set forth in the Act with respect to the financing and
operation of the Program and the issuance of the Bonds therefor.
3. All costs and expenses incurred with respect to the
issuance of the Bonds shall be paid solely from the proceeds of
sale of the Bonds, contributions or subventions by third parties or
other legally available sources, and neither the City nor the
Authority shall, under any circumstances, be liable for the payment
thereof from their own funds. All services necessary to the accom-
plishment of the purposes of this Agreement shall be provided by
the Authority and financed solely from the sources of funds men-
tioned in this Section. The City does not guarantee any
performance of the Authority.
4. The sole purpose of this Agreement is to invest the
Authority with the jurisdiction and bonding capacity to accomplish
financing for the Program in the method and manner provided by the
Act.
